Cliff Robertson

Clifford Parker Robertson III (born September 9, 1925) is an American actor.

Born in La Jolla, California, Robertson has made the most of the few starring roles he has received. He has had memorable performances in PT 109[?] (as young John F. Kennedy), The Best Man[?], Charly (for which he won the Academy Award for Best Actor), Picnic and Star 80[?].

He is equally at home in movies and on television, and has done voiceovers for several television commericals[?].

Robertson has a star on the Hollywood Walk of Fame at 6801 Hollywood Blvd.
